Australia had 11.7 suicides per 100,000 inhabitants, less than the average suicide in the world, of 15.68 self-harm per 100.000 people.
Australia, has a relatively low rate of suicide per inhabitants.
Of the 1,769 recorded suicide cases in 1982, 1,321 were men suicides and 448 were women. So that, the suicide rate among males were 17.4 per 100,000 men and for women 5.9 per 100,000 female.
